Transaction 52fc38ff1590b379464862065f4d2041fcdcf127022f41446721618f6c9b168b

26 Input
2 Outputs
  • 52fc38ff1590b379464862065f4d2041fcdcf127022f41446721618f6c9b168b:0
  • value  1000107
    address  1D68G1FRZr8UfViX5qGHg1dyUEbh3cDwKb
  • 52fc38ff1590b379464862065f4d2041fcdcf127022f41446721618f6c9b168b:1
  • value  849295677
    address  1PeLy32vA9WrE1LkBt6wvCMh7x2snYkdNY